Journeyman Electrician Apprenticeship Program
A skilled Industrial Electrician Apprenticeship Program provides a in-depth coursework program for individuals intending to build a rewarding career in the manufacturing sector. These programs typically last several years and feature a blend of bookwork instruction and practical training. Apprentices develop crucial skills in areas such as electrical {systems, troubleshooting, and{ maintenance. Upon satisfactory completion of the program, apprentices earn a licensed Industrial Electrician, prepared to contribute in a demanding industry.

Essential PLC Programming Concepts
Mastering industrial automation requires a firm grasp of fundamental concepts. PLCs, or Programmable Logic Controllers, are the foundation of modern industrial automation, enabling precise management of diverse processes. To become proficient in PLC programming, you'll need to learn ladder logic diagrams, input/output modules, and the specific programming language used by your chosen PLC platform. Understanding how to set up PLCs for various applications, including feedback systems, is crucial for success in this field.
- Acquire strong analytical and problem-solving skills.
- Comprehend electrical schematics and industrial processes.
- Utilise simulation tools to test and troubleshoot PLC programs.
